-
Notifications
You must be signed in to change notification settings - Fork 313
Commit
- Loading branch information
There are no files selected for viewing
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.
This file was deleted.
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Large diffs are not rendered by default.
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1 @@ | ||
<!DOCTYPE html><html><head><meta charSet="utf-8"/><title>WebGPU Samples</title><meta name="description" content="The WebGPU Samples are a set of samples demonstrating the use of the WebGPU API."/><meta name="viewport" content="width=device-width, initial-scale=1, shrink-to-fit=no"/><meta http-equiv="refresh" content="0; url=/webgpu-samples/samples/videoUploading?videoSource=videoFrame"/><meta name="next-head-count" content="5"/><link href="https://cdnjs.cloudflare.com/ajax/libs/codemirror/5.48.4/codemirror.min.css" rel="stylesheet"/><link href="https://cdnjs.cloudflare.com/ajax/libs/codemirror/5.48.4/theme/monokai.min.css" rel="stylesheet"/><meta http-equiv="origin-trial" content="Ajk6hJ+H2On45QTvVPJLRgjt+S01bdGuXXSu9Oci5oOcypHiuDPM6hW5Wp1GRegFTOU77li5tYRZrhp+RN2ZYgAAAABQeyJvcmlnaW4iOiJodHRwczovL3dlYmdwdS5naXRodWIuaW86NDQzIiwiZmVhdHVyZSI6IldlYkdQVSIsImV4cGlyeSI6MTY5MTcxMTk5OX0="/><link rel="icon" type="image/x-icon" href="/webgpu-samples/favicon.ico"/><link rel="preconnect" href="https://fonts.gstatic.com" crossorigin /><link rel="preload" href="/webgpu-samples/_next/static/css/885a416e2ac1d489.css" as="style"/><link rel="stylesheet" href="/webgpu-samples/_next/static/css/885a416e2ac1d489.css" data-n-g=""/><noscript data-n-css=""></noscript><script defer="" nomodule="" src="/webgpu-samples/_next/static/chunks/polyfills-c67a75d1b6f99dc8.js"></script><script src="/webgpu-samples/_next/static/chunks/webpack-912bc0c2eca5bf7b.js" defer=""></script><script src="/webgpu-samples/_next/static/chunks/framework-3b5a00d5d7e8d93b.js" defer=""></script><script src="/webgpu-samples/_next/static/chunks/main-6fe3c393ddfa4534.js" defer=""></script><script src="/webgpu-samples/_next/static/chunks/pages/_app-702590028af5107c.js" defer=""></script><script src="/webgpu-samples/_next/static/chunks/pages/samples/videoUploadingWebCodecs-25568147651b3741.js" defer=""></script><script src="/webgpu-samples/_next/static/A6HbQyIiof20RYPU01XyC/_buildManifest.js" defer=""></script><script src="/webgpu-samples/_next/static/A6HbQyIiof20RYPU01XyC/_ssgManifest.js" defer=""></script><style data-href="https://fonts.googleapis.com/css?family=Inconsolata&display=swap">@font-face{font-family:'Inconsolata';font-style:normal;font-weight:400;font-stretch:normal;font-display:swap;src:url(https://fonts.gstatic.com/s/inconsolata/v32/QldgNThLqRwH-OJ1UHjlKENVzkWGVkL3GZQmAwLYxYWI2qfdm7Lpp4U8WR32kQ.woff) format('woff')}@font-face{font-family:'Inconsolata';font-style:normal;font-weight:400;font-stretch:100%;font-display:swap;src:url(https://fonts.gstatic.com/s/inconsolata/v32/QldgNThLqRwH-OJ1UHjlKENVzkWGVkL3GZQmAwLYxYWI2qfdm7Lpp4U8WRL2kXWdycuJDETf.woff) format('woff');unicode-range:U+0102-0103,U+0110-0111,U+0128-0129,U+0168-0169,U+01A0-01A1,U+01AF-01B0,U+0300-0301,U+0303-0304,U+0308-0309,U+0323,U+0329,U+1EA0-1EF9,U+20AB}@font-face{font-family:'Inconsolata';font-style:normal;font-weight:400;font-stretch:100%;font-display:swap;src:url(https://fonts.gstatic.com/s/inconsolata/v32/QldgNThLqRwH-OJ1UHjlKENVzkWGVkL3GZQmAwLYxYWI2qfdm7Lpp4U8WRP2kXWdycuJDETf.woff) format('woff');unicode-range:U+0100-02AF,U+0304,U+0308,U+0329,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:'Inconsolata';font-style:normal;font-weight:400;font-stretch:100%;font-display:swap;src:url(https://fonts.gstatic.com/l/font?kit=QldgNThLqRwH-OJ1UHjlKENVzkWGVkL3GZQmAwLYxYWI2qfdm7Lpp4U8WR32kXWdycuJDA&skey=20fa6569a31c71ee&v=v32) format('woff');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}</style></head><body><div id="__next"><div class="MainLayout_wrapper__eI_HE"><nav class="MainLayout_panel__GdjKj MainLayout_container__l_Vkn" data-expanded="false"><h1><a href="/webgpu-samples">WebGPU Samples</a><div class="MainLayout_expand__FEWWW"></div></h1><div class="MainLayout_panelContents__w1BWs"><a href="https://github.com/webgpu/webgpu-samples">Github</a><hr/><ul class="MainLayout_exampleList__FHCmd"><div><div class="SampleCategory_sampleCategory__n_wZK"><h3 style="cursor:pointer;width:auto">Basic Graphics</h3><p class="SampleCategory_sampleCategoryDescription__3tJee" data-active="false">Basic rendering functionality implemented with the WebGPU API.</p></div><li><a href="/webgpu-samples/samples/helloTriangle">helloTriangle</a></li><li><a href="/webgpu-samples/samples/helloTriangleMSAA">helloTriangleMSAA</a></li><li><a href="/webgpu-samples/samples/rotatingCube">rotatingCube</a></li><li><a href="/webgpu-samples/samples/twoCubes">twoCubes</a></li><li><a href="/webgpu-samples/samples/texturedCube">texturedCube</a></li><li><a href="/webgpu-samples/samples/samplerParameters">samplerParameters</a></li><li><a href="/webgpu-samples/samples/instancedCube">instancedCube</a></li><li><a href="/webgpu-samples/samples/fractalCube">fractalCube</a></li><li><a href="/webgpu-samples/samples/cubemap">cubemap</a></li></div></ul><ul class="MainLayout_exampleList__FHCmd"><div><div class="SampleCategory_sampleCategory__n_wZK"><h3 style="cursor:pointer;width:auto">WebGPU Features</h3><p class="SampleCategory_sampleCategoryDescription__3tJee" data-active="false">Highlights of important WebGPU features.</p></div><li><a href="/webgpu-samples/samples/reversedZ">reversedZ</a></li><li><a href="/webgpu-samples/samples/renderBundles">renderBundles</a></li></div></ul><ul class="MainLayout_exampleList__FHCmd"><div><div class="SampleCategory_sampleCategory__n_wZK"><h3 style="cursor:pointer;width:auto">GPGPU Demos</h3><p class="SampleCategory_sampleCategoryDescription__3tJee" data-active="false">Visualizations of parallel GPU compute operations.</p></div><li><a href="/webgpu-samples/samples/computeBoids">computeBoids</a></li><li><a href="/webgpu-samples/samples/gameOfLife">gameOfLife</a></li><li><a href="/webgpu-samples/samples/bitonicSort">bitonicSort</a></li></div></ul><ul class="MainLayout_exampleList__FHCmd"><div><div class="SampleCategory_sampleCategory__n_wZK"><h3 style="cursor:pointer;width:auto">Graphics Techniques</h3><p class="SampleCategory_sampleCategoryDescription__3tJee" data-active="false">A collection of graphics techniques implemented with WebGPU.</p></div><li><a href="/webgpu-samples/samples/cameras">cameras</a></li><li><a href="/webgpu-samples/samples/normalMap">normalMap</a></li><li><a href="/webgpu-samples/samples/shadowMapping">shadowMapping</a></li><li><a href="/webgpu-samples/samples/deferredRendering">deferredRendering</a></li><li><a href="/webgpu-samples/samples/particles">particles</a></li><li><a href="/webgpu-samples/samples/imageBlur">imageBlur</a></li><li><a href="/webgpu-samples/samples/cornell">cornell</a></li><li><a href="/webgpu-samples/samples/A-buffer">A-buffer</a></li><li><a href="/webgpu-samples/samples/skinnedMesh">skinnedMesh</a></li></div></ul><ul class="MainLayout_exampleList__FHCmd"><div><div class="SampleCategory_sampleCategory__n_wZK"><h3 style="cursor:pointer;width:auto">Web Platform Integration</h3><p class="SampleCategory_sampleCategoryDescription__3tJee" data-active="false">Demos integrating WebGPU with other functionalities of the web platform.</p></div><li><a href="/webgpu-samples/samples/resizeCanvas">resizeCanvas</a></li><li><a href="/webgpu-samples/samples/videoUploading">videoUploading</a></li><li><a href="/webgpu-samples/samples/worker">worker</a></li></div></ul><ul class="MainLayout_exampleList__FHCmd"><div><div class="SampleCategory_sampleCategory__n_wZK"><h3 style="cursor:pointer;width:auto">Benchmarks</h3><p class="SampleCategory_sampleCategoryDescription__3tJee" data-active="false">WebGPU Performance Benchmarks</p></div><li><a href="/webgpu-samples/samples/animometer">animometer</a></li></div></ul><hr/><h3 style="margin-bottom:5px">Other Pages</h3><ul style="margin:0px;padding-bottom:20px" class="MainLayout_exampleList__FHCmd"><li><a rel="noreferrer" target="_blank" href="/webgpu-samples/workload-simulator.html">Workload Simulator ↗️</a></li></ul></div></nav></div></div><script id="__NEXT_DATA__" type="application/json">{"props":{"pageProps":{}},"page":"/samples/videoUploadingWebCodecs","query":{},"buildId":"A6HbQyIiof20RYPU01XyC","assetPrefix":"/webgpu-samples","nextExport":true,"autoExport":true,"isFallback":false,"scriptLoader":[]}</script></body></html> |
Large diffs are not rendered by default.